How are Sedimentary Rocks formed?

Cooling and Hardening

Heat and Pressure

Compacting and Cementing

Melting

Answer explanation

Sedimentary rocks are formed through the processes of compacting and cementing sediment particles together over time.

In what kind of rock can fossils be found?

Sedimentary Rocks

Igneous Rocks

Metamorphic Rocks

Granite

Answer explanation

Fossils are typically found in Sedimentary Rocks where layers of sediment accumulate over time, preserving remains of plants and animals.

What are the 3 main fossil fuels?

Coal, Oil, and Gasoline

Coal, Oil, and Natural Gas

Electricity, Gasoline, Petroleum

Coal, Oil, Non-renewable Resources

Answer explanation

The 3 main fossil fuels are Coal, Oil, and Natural Gas. These are non-renewable resources that are commonly used for energy production.

Some students made a model to show one of the first steps in the formation of sedimentary rock.  The students pour 2 cm of light-colored sand into a clear plastic box.  Then they add 1 cm of gravel.  Finally, they pour 2 cm of dark-colored sand on top of the gravel.  Which characteristic of sedimentary rock does this model best show?

Sedimentary rock is made of layers.

Sedimentary rock is cemented bits of rock.

Sedimentary rock is often limestone.

Sedimentary rock is common in Texas.

Answer explanation

The model demonstrates the layering characteristic of sedimentary rock, where different materials are deposited in distinct layers over time.

What changes buried organic matter into fossil fuels?

Industrial Pollution

Ocean Currents

Volcanic Activity

Heat and Pressure

Answer explanation

Heat and pressure transform buried organic matter into fossil fuels over millions of years, not industrial pollution, ocean currents, or volcanic activity.
